Transaction 56bed21f13e7c80bb7982ee40e68660676fe030d20d4359e1bb644b6c0a90809

1 Input
2 Outputs
  • 56bed21f13e7c80bb7982ee40e68660676fe030d20d4359e1bb644b6c0a90809:0
  • value  17207
    address  3DiYbPKRwxE5GJXDcvrCRummGF6zvMdscx
  • 56bed21f13e7c80bb7982ee40e68660676fe030d20d4359e1bb644b6c0a90809:1
  • value  17164
    address  3BSvBM8VnSJ6AaUPWjC7imDoZQfKftvsom